Allegheny 79, Thiel 66

MEADVILLE, Pa. — Led by 20 points each from sophomore guard Casey McCloskey and junior forward Matt Majzlik, the Allegheny College men’s basketball team improved to 3-5 on the season with a 79-66 victory over visiting Thiel College (4-5) Saturday afternoon.

The Tomcats took an early 5-2 lead in the opening two minutes but the Gators went on a 9-2 run over the next three minutes and never trailed again. Allegheny’s lead was at 20-15 midway through the half before another 10-2 spurt helped the Gators carry a 48-32 lead into halftime. Majzlik’s strength inside was a key point, as he totaled 12 points and AC outscored Thiel 32-18 in the paint in the opening 20 minutes.

Any hope for a Tomcat comeback was wiped out early in the second half, as the Gators ripped off 10 straight points, including back-to-back jumpers by junior guard Mike Sefscik (Pittsburgh, Pa./ North Catholic) to swell their lead to 64-41 with 12:24 to play. Thiel was able to slice the final deficit to 13 points due to 19 second half turnovers by the Gators, but it wasn’t enough to overcome Allegheny’s 52 percent (32-62) shooting from the floor and 49-38 advantage on the glass.

McCloskey reached 20 points in a game for the fourth time this season on 7-16 shooting and also tallied seven assists, four rebounds and three steals. Majzlik poured in 20 on 8-11 shooting from the floor and 4-4 from the foul line, while also hauling in seven rebounds. Freshman forward Ben Torsney chipped in with nine points and eight rebounds in the victory.

For Thiel, guard Daryl Moore scored 16, while C.J. Hunt put in 13 and Max Slater added 10 in the setback.

Allegheny returns to action Dec. 22 when it travels to Kenyon (Ohio) College for an NCAC match-up at 7 p.m.
